We met Austin and his family back in 2012 shortly after they resettled in Austin, Texas, his namesake city, after years of living nomadically on the road. His parents, Greg and Jen, were the first couple we met who chose to raise their kids from the road. Back when we were just roaming around North America with infants and toddlers. Austin has since settled into a new life in Durango, Colorado where we got to catch up with him in this episode. We talked about a wide range of topics from his time on the road with his family to becoming a photographer, and storyteller with dreams of setting sail across the Pacific.

    A tip I've seen on the wago connectors that you are using to bus the 12 volt source to the POE injector and router, is to get Wago lever nut connectors with 1 additional connection that normally you don't use.That said, having it means you can do something like add a 12 socket in line, or attach a power monitor so you can see if your power is dropping below 10 volts, which is about the lower limit that you want to have for 12v batteries. Amazon has 4 port Wago connectors (at the moment) in lots of 100 for $1.59 USD. And if you want to do all of the above, and add the option for even more ports, you can use the extra port to jumper to another block and you've now got 3 additional ports, or get a wago with more ports. It may be a good idea to color the case of the Wago connector related to the voltage and polarity they carry. Yellow is common in PC's for 12 volt, and red for 5 volt. In many autmotive setups, +12v is red. Black is often ground. Note that if you're wiring to a camper's battery supply be very careful to know what that color coding means. In my pop-up camper, the ground wire is white, and the +12 cable is black. I've never used that to supply 12 volts, but people may want to be aware of it before they start hooking up power to their equipment. Sanity check the voltages.
